Bihar Police Gets 1,218 New Sub-Inspectors; Three Transgenders Join Force for First Time
Nalanda/Rajgir: The strength of the Bihar Police received a major boost on Saturday with the induction of 1,218 newly trained Sub-Inspectors (SIs), including three transgender officers, marking a historic first for the state police force. The officers successfully completed their rigorous training at the Rajgir Police Training Centre (PTC) and will formally join the force after a grand Passing Out Parade.
Chief Minister Nitish Kumar took the ceremonial salute at the parade, while Deputy Chief Minister Samrat Choudhary was also present at the event. The Chief Minister and Deputy Chief Minister arrived at Rajgir by helicopter before proceeding to the training centre.
